Background technology
Pressure transmitter is a kind of to convert pressure into pneumatic signal or electromotive signal is controlled equipment with teletransmission.
The physical pressure parameters such as gas that load cell is experienced, liquid can be transformed into the electric signal of standard by it
(such as 4~20mADC), measured with supplying the secondary meters such as indicator alarm, recorder, adjuster, indicate and process adjust
Section.
Pressure transmitter is a kind of sensor the most commonly used in industrial practice, and it is widely used in various industrial automatic control rings
Border, be related to water conservancy and hydropower, railway traffic, intelligent building, production automatic control, Aero-Space, military project, petrochemical industry, oil well, electric power, ship,
Numerous industries such as lathe, pipeline.
Pressure transmitter has electrodynamic type and the major class of pneumatic type two.DYN dynamic unified output signal be 0~10mA, 4~
The DC signals such as 20mA or 1~5V.The unified output signal of pneumatic type is 20~100Pa gas pressure.
Pressure transmitter by different transfer principles can be divided into power (torque) balanced type, condenser type, inductance type, strain-type and
Frequency type etc., it following is a brief introduction of the knowledge such as the principle, structure, use, maintenance and verification of several pressure (differential pressure) transmitter.
Pressure signal is passed to electronic equipment by the main function of pressure transmitter, and then in its principle of Computer display pressure
Generally:The mechanical signal of this pressure of hydraulic pressure is transformed into electronic signal pressure and voltage or electricity as electric current (4-20mA)
It is linear to flow size, usually proportional relation.So transmitter output voltage or electric current with pressure increase and increase by
This show that two kinds of pressure of the measured medium of the relational expression pressure transmitter of a pressure and voltage or electric current are passed through high and low two pressure
Power room, low pressure chamber pressure use atmospheric pressure or vacuum, act on the both sides isolation diaphragm of δ first (i.e. sensing element), by every
Measuring diaphragm both sides are sent to from the filling liquid in piece and element.
Pressure transmitter respectively forms a capacitor by the electrode on measuring diaphragm and both sides insulating trip.Work as pressure at both sides
When inconsistent, measuring diaphragm is caused to produce displacement, its displacement and pressure differential are directly proportional, therefore both sides capacitance is just, passes through
Vibration and demodulating link.
The electric elements that pressure transmitter experiences pressure are generally resistance strain gage, and resistance strain gage is a kind of by measured piece
On pressure conversion turn into a kind of Sensitive Apparatus of electric signal.It is at most metal resistance strain gauge and half that resistance strain gage, which is applied,
Two kinds of conductor foil gauge.Metal resistance strain gauge has two kinds of thread foil gauge and metal foil-like foil gauge again.Typically will strain
Piece is closely bonded in by special binder to be produced on mechanics strain matrix, when stress variation occurs for matrix stress, electricity
Resistance foil gauge also produces deformation together, the resistance of foil gauge is changed, is changed so that being added in ohmically voltage.

In order to solve the above technical problems, this application provides a kind of pressure transmitter storing unit, described device includes:
Casing, the casing are provided with upper end cover, and the casing left and right sides are respectively equipped with a screw, and the one of two screw mandrels
It is connected respectively with 2 stators after holding through two screws, the other end of two screw mandrels is connected with 2 rotary handles respectively, institute
State and inflator, tracheae, air bag, action bars be provided with casing, the gas outlet of tracheae one end and inflator connects, the tracheae other end with
One end connection of action bars, the other end of action bars are extended in air bag from air bag air intake, and air bag air intake is provided with sealing rubber
Cushion rubber, action bars is hollow stem, and action bars both ends are openning shape.
Wherein, principle of the present utility model is:Pressure transmitter in the application need not wrap up layer by layer in storage, have
Body is by rotating rotary handle, screw mandrel advance, and then drive stator advance being driven, by the stator extruding of both sides to pressure
Power transmitter is fixed, and after fixing, action bars is inserted in the test conduit of pressure transmitter together with air bag, then utilized
Inflator is inflated so that air-flow is transmitted to air bag by tracheae, by the air bag of expansion to the accurate device in test conduit
Protected, be on the one hand to prevent external object from entering, be on the other hand to prevent that shock from going forward side by side row buffering, after the completion of close air valve
, need technique to carry out sealing to eliminate related technique to traditional, and the groove of matching need not be opened up in casing, into
This is relatively low, and the pressure transmitter of sizes can be deposited.
Wherein, upper end cover one end and the hinge connection of casing upper surface, the upper end cover other end are connected by latching with casing.
Wherein, tracheae is provided with air valve, and cabinet wall is provided with the groove for being used for fixing inflator.
Wherein, casing is made of angle steel, and bottom half is provided with casters with a brake, tank surface oiling antirust paint.
Wherein, the stator surface is provided with cushion pad, and the cushion pad is made of sponge.Can be right using cushion pad
Protected on pressure transmitter surface.
Wherein, the stator is arc-shaped.Arc-shaped and the cylindric cooperation of pressure transmitter test conduit, fixed effect
Fruit is more preferably.
Wherein, the middle part of screw mandrel and stator connects, and the both ends of stator are respectively equipped with the second screw, second screw mandrel one end
It is connected after through the second screw with the second stator, the second screw mandrel other end is connected with the second rotary handle.Different pressure becomes
The size difference of its test conduit of device is sent, some tests conduit can not carry out being bonded for precision with stator, cause to fix not
It is firm, the second rotary handle is now then rotated, drives the second screw mandrel to advance, by upper and lower two the second stators to testing conduit
Further it is fixed in vertical direction, fix stably, the fixation of the various sizes of pressure transmitter of Multiple Type can be met
Storage demand.
